- Jjoseph-benjaminLondon •4 reviews4.0Dined on 3 Mar 2025Had a fantastic meal at Chet’s, a Thai-Americana gem in Shepherd’s Bush that blends the bold, smoky flavors of Southeast Asia with the nostalgic comforts of a classic American diner. I went for the BBQ Rice Bowl with Grilled Aubergine (£12)—a deliciously smoky, well-balanced dish that really hit the spot. My friend had the Tuna Melt (£16), and wow, this wasn’t your standard sandwich! The tuna larb filling, packed with mint, coriander, red onion, and Kewpie mayo, was next-level. Add melted American cheese and a crispy, golden bread exterior, and it’s easily one of the best tuna melts I’ve tried. The coffee was great, rounding out the meal nicely, though I wasn’t the biggest fan of the crisps on the side—just a personal preference.
